FRIDAY’S FORGOTTEN BOOKS #917: THE ICARUS HUNT and THE ICARUS PLOT By Timothy Zahn

Summer reading to me is Big Fat Books (500+ pages) and series that have been on my bookshelf for far too long. I’m going to start with a series called The Icarus Saga by prolific SF writer, Timothy Zahn (60 published novels and still going strong). It’s an odd series because Zahn wrote The Icarus Hunt in 1999 and then 20 years later, wrote six more novels in the series.

The Icarus Hunt is basically a chase novel. Starship pilot Jordon McKell is hired to deliver an unconventional craft to Earth. A crew of random hires join McKell in his travels, but at least one of them is a murderer. As the novel progresses, McKell learns what the secret of Icarus is and why so many groups and governments in the Galaxy want the ship he’s piloting.

I’m one of those guys that likes to read blurbs. Here’s one from The Icarus Plot (2022): “Take the espionage of John le Carre, the deduction of Sherlock Holmes, the twisty nature of The Sting, and you have The Icarus Plot.” (Upstream Reviews)

And the writer who wrote that blurb is right! Former bounty hunter Gregory Roarke and his partner Selene are hired by two men who claim they are searching for valuable planets. That turns out to be a ruse. What they are really seeking is a member of the Icarus crew from The Icarus Hunt. The Bad Guys are working for the Patth, aliens who monopolize The Talariac Drive which is fastest in the galaxy. But the Patth fear Icarus and its advanced technology threatens their hold on the interstellar trade. The Patth and their deadly minions are hunting for Icarus crew members so they can take control of Icarus and keep their power.

Roarke and Selene (who has super Olfactory powers) track down Tera, an Icarus crew member, but then double-cross the Patth. Little by little, Roarke and Selene learn the secrets of Icarus while being chased from planet to planet by the Patth who will stop at nothing to seize Icarus.

If you’re in the mood for fast-paced Summer Reading, I recommend The Icarus Saga. I’ll be reading the rest of the books in the series over the next few weeks. GRADE: B+ (for both)
